New sondor RESONANCES Optical Soundtrack Reader System At IBC2012

Swiss film transfer equipment manufacturer sondor has teamed up with the University of La Rochelle (France) and the audio specialists at Cube Tec International (Germany) to develop a new reader for optical soundtracks, capable of eliminating image spread distortion from both variable density and variable area soundtracks.
Making use of a cold LED light source, RESONANCES can be used safely with nitrate films and yields very good results with warped, shrunk and scratched archival material.
With this new kit, available for sondor OMA E and OMA S type machines, the Swiss company responds to increasing demands from film and soundtrack archives for a technically convincing and affordable solution to the challenge of the digitization of optical soundtrack negatives.
RESONANCES' software based image spread correction technology is the result of extensive research conducted mostly at the MIA Lab of the University of La Rochelle (France) by Prof. Bernard Besserer and his team.
Bruno Despas, Director of Operations at Digimage in Paris (FR) is its first customer: "We evaluated options for the transfer of optical negatives carefully and found sondor RESONANCES superior on 3 accounts. It reads variable density and variable area tracks equally well. It yields good results even from scratched surfaces and is safe to use with nitrate film. Finally, it's reasonably priced."
"sondor is celebrating its 60 years anniversary this year," said VP William Hungerbuehler. "A good reason, we thought, to offer the growing number of our archive customers an innovative solution they've really been looking for."
